Operational Mechanics and Content Sourcing
Understanding how MovierulzHD.digital maintains its extensive catalog requires examining its sourcing pipeline, which is inherently tied to the illicit sharing community. The content does not originate from the platform itself but is acquired through various means, often referred to within piracy circles as "releases."
- Theatrical Rips (CAM/TS): Early, lower-quality versions captured in cinemas, usually quickly replaced by better sources.
- Digital Source Copies (WEB-DL/WEBRip): Copies extracted directly from legitimate streaming platforms (like Netflix, Amazon Prime Video, or Disney+). These are often the highest quality available before official Blu-ray releases.
- Blu-ray Rips: Once physical media is released, high-fidelity versions are ripped, encoded, and uploaded, forming the backbone of the "HD" offering advertised by sites like MovierulzHD.digital.
The continuous availability of these sources is maintained through a decentralized network of uploaders and encoders. User Experience vs. Security Risks
For the end-user, the appeal of MovierulzHD.digital centers on accessibility and cost-saving. Users report satisfaction with the ease of navigation and the speed at which new content appears. However, this convenience comes with significant, often hidden, risks that users must weigh against the perceived benefit of free access.
A prominent concern revolves around digital security. Unofficial streaming sites are notorious vectors for malware, adware, and phishing attempts. Because these platforms rely on aggressive advertising models to sustain themselves, they frequently host intrusive pop-ups and redirects that can compromise user devices.
"When users access these sites, they are essentially interacting with an unregulated digital environment," notes Dr. Anya Sharma, a cybersecurity analyst specializing in digital content protection. "The sheer volume of third-party advertisements required to monetize the traffic often includes malicious scripts. A single misclick while trying to initiate a download of the latest movie can lead to severe data exposure or system infection."
Furthermore, the quality of the "HD Movies" can be inconsistent. While the site promises HD, users frequently encounter poor encoding, incorrect subtitles, or audio synchronization issues, indicating rushed uploads attempting to capture early search traffic.
The Legal and Economic Battleground
The existence and operation of MovierulzHD.digital pose direct threats to the intellectual property rights holders—studios, production houses, and distributors. These entities invest billions into content creation, relying on controlled distribution windows to recoup costs and generate profit.
Governments and international bodies actively combat large-scale piracy operations. Enforcement often involves two primary strategies:
- Domain Seizure and Blocking: Internet Service Providers (ISPs) in many jurisdictions are legally compelled to block access to known piracy domains, forcing sites like MovierulzHD.digital to rapidly change their URLs or migrate to mirror sites, leading to constant domain fluctuation.
- Legal Action Against Operators: Law enforcement agencies target the infrastructure and key operators behind these massive aggregation sites, though these individuals are often highly skilled at remaining anonymous or operating across multiple jurisdictions.
The economic impact is substantial. According to reports from the Motion Picture Association (MPA), global revenue losses attributed to piracy run into the tens of billions annually. This loss theoretically impacts everything from film budgets to employment within the creative industries.
